Great British Beer Festival, Olympia - 7th to 11th August 2018 (Discount Tickets Available)
Britain’s flagship beer festival will be returning to Olympia in London
this summer from 7-11 August! The Great British Beer Festival will live
up to its reputation as ‘Britain’s ultimate beer festival’ with over 900
real ales and other craft beers, real ciders, fine wines
and gin served from over 30 bars all under one roof.
Tutored tasting sessions to help you learn more about the brews you’re sampling will be available and can be enjoyed alongside some fantastic street food. Visitors can also listen to live music and partake in pub quizzes as well as find out which beer will be crowned the 2018 Champion Beer of Britain, one of the most prestigious beer competitions in the world.

Temporary Traffic Lights in Dock Road, Chatham - From Monday 23rd April for 7 days
Medway Council Traffic News
There will be temporary two way traffic signals on Dock Road between Wood Street roundabout and Pembroke / Chatham Dockside roundabout from Monday, 23 April to allow UK Power Networks to carry about repairs. The works are expected to last for seven days.
Expect delays around the whole area during peak times!

CV Writing Tips

The purpose of a CV is to get you an interview. Not a job. The distinction is important and worth bearing in mind.
The current job market is constantly changing and very competitive.
Preparing your CV is a task you should take as seriously as looking for vacancies.
So whilst your CV will not get you a job it can open the door to an interview.

The English Festival, Riverside Country Park, Rainham - Saturday 21st April, 11am - 5pm
Riverside Country Park in Lower Rainham transformed into a trio of exciting zoned areas for the annual English festival, which was held on Saturday, 21 April from 11am to 5pm.
The English Festival is a fun-packed free day out for the whole family celebrating the most iconic of English traditions within the various zones.
